The book caters to a diverse audience, including students of management, human resource management, organizational behavior, and those in behavioral sciences. It’s equally beneficial for management professionals aiming to enhance their understanding of human behavior for more effective workforce management. Each chapter includes relevant case studies reflecting organizational environments in both the USA and India. The third edition has been extensively revised and updated to incorporate the latest developments in organizational behavior, providing readers with insights into current research for organizational and personal enhancement. New concepts such as emotional intelligence and the art of negotiation are introduced, alongside McGregors’ X & Y theories to deepen understanding of worker motivation from a management perspective. The addition of new caselets at the end of the book offers students practical insights into how theories are applied in real-life scenarios.
